#514f0c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#514f0c is composed of 31.8% red, 31% green and 4.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 2.5% magenta, 85.2% yellow and 68.2% black. It has a hue angle of 58.3 degrees, a saturation of 74.2% and a lightness of 18.2%. #514f0c color hex could be obtained by blending #a29e18 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666600.

Shades and Tints of #514f0c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0c02 is the darkest color, while #fefefb is the lightest one.
